In this Alternative Firing class, students will receive hands-on education to learn nontraditional firing techniques like Raku, Saggar and Horse hair. These classes will provide practical experience in creating unique surface effects and patterns on pottery by using various materials, such as smoke, soluble salts, coppers, metals, horsehairs, sugars, feathers and organics to achieve incredible results that aren't possible with standard kiln firings. Raku is addictive because it's exciting, fast-paced, and produces unique and beautiful surface effects. Best of all, it involves playing with fire! Learn why glazes craze and how to get your copper mattes radiating with colors. You’ll love the experience of working with glowing red-hot pieces in a raku kiln, uncovering pots buried in wood chips and peeling the aluminum, copper and clay off your latest saggar experiment. In classes 1-3, we will be creating work to then be fired using various alternative firing techniques during classes 4-6. Students will learn the process of mixing up Terra Sigillata and will apply it to their greenware pieces, and after firing, will polish work with tile wax.
